2012-05-23 1 views
12

Sto installando AndEngine ... Mi sono imbattuto in alcuni video che mostrano come installarlo. Ma questi video sono stati fatti l'anno scorso e da allora il modo di installarlo è cambiato. Per il modo in cui lo stavano facendo in questi video ... Dose qualcuno conosce le nuove estensioni o alcuni nuovi tutorial che posso seguire ...Installazione di AndEngine in Eclipse

+2

Ecco un post facile da seguire che non solo [imposta AndEngine ma la sua estensione Box2D] (http: //www.appsrox.com/android/tutorials/flappychick/) pure. Inoltre, Flappy Bird è un bonus ..;-) – user2230793

risposta

19

Tenete a mente che attualmente ci sono 2 versioni di AndEngine GLES1 e GLES2, la maggior parte dei video e tutorial sono per GLES1 come quella GLES2 è stato recentemente rilasciato anche AndEngine era su Google Code e ora si trasferisce a GitHub, in modo da una vecchia lezione privata non funzionerebbe ho scritto un tutorial su come configurare GLES2 e farlo funzionare, il check-out

https://jimmaru.wordpress.com/2012/04/23/setting-up-andengine-gles2-0/

+0

Grazie ... C'è un video che sono appena uscito oggi, penso ... http://www.youtube.com/watch?v=RwMBU45IYuo&lcor=1&lc=klbJthnMGqmUmqH5I27C0otDD0zjGLoGDyx222tUY78&lch=email_reply&feature=em-comment_reply_received – KodiakBear211

+0

se hai trovato la risposta forse ti piacerebbe sceglierne una come risposta corretta ? – Jimmar

+0

Ho trovato la mia risposta su YouTube ... http://www.youtube.com/watch?v=RwMBU45IYuo&lcor=1&lc=klbJthnMGqmUmqH5I27C0otDD0zjGLoGDyx222tUY78&lch=email_reply&feature=em-comment_reply_received – KodiakBear211

-2

in pratica si vuole solo aggiungere il file jar nel progetto ur. jar file da http://www.2shared.com/file/9K77Yazm/andengine.html e ora puoi includere questo file jar nel tuo progetto come questo, fai clic destro su ur project-> properties-> javabuildpath-> aggiungi jar esterno-> dai il percorso di download e jar e aggiungilo.

+1

utilizzando i file jar non è più raccomandato. –

+0

hey amico senza includere il file jar non è possibile accedere all'API di andEngine e anche io ho già utilizzato questo eEngine nel mio progetto in modo da interrompere l'invio di commenti non pertinenti – itechDroid

+0

@ash. Non hai ragione. Invece di usare un jar, devi scaricare il sorgente di andengine e configurarlo come progetto di libreria. Nessun vaso richiesto. Per citare Nicholas Gramlich (Andengine Creator) "Questo significa che non c'è più 'andengine.jar'" –

7

La migliore prassi attuale è di creare andengine come un progetto biblioteca. Nicholas Gramlich, l'authro di andengine, messaggi istruzioni su come scaricare l'ultima build di andengine e aggiungerlo al eclissare Progetto Biblioteche ASA qui:

http://www.andengine.org/forums/gles2/use-andengine-as-a-android-library-project-not-as-a-jar-t6142.html

Non non desidera ottenere un file jar e usa quello Perché non c'è più .jar per andengine. Se si sta utilizzando un file jar, si sta utilizzando una versione precedente. Anche se si utilizza GLES1, è necessario aggiornare l'ultimo codice tramite un progetto di libreria e NON un file jar.

2

Vedo che questo non è ancora ben spiegato. Così l'ho fatto io stesso. Questo è il mio modo:

  1. Create il vostro progetto di gioco in Eclipse (lo fa come al solito)
  2. Scaricare e decomprimere andengine da github al and_location (non un file jar)
  3. in importazione eclissi tutta e_location cartella come "Codice Android esistente .." per fare ciò con il tasto destro del mouse sullo spazio bianco nella vista progetto e scegliere "Importa" dal menu di scelta rapida. Come directory radice scegliere e_location quando lo si fa dovrebbe (di default) selezionare la casella accanto al progetto "AndEngine". Fai clic su Fine.
  4. Ora vedrete due progetti nell'area di lavoro:
    • YourGame
    • AndEngine
  5. Fare clic destro sul progetto YourGame e scegliere "percorso di generazione -> Configura percorso di generazione .."
  6. Scegli Scheda "Progetti"
  7. Fare clic sul pulsante "Aggiungi" sulla destra. Scegli AndEngine, fai clic su OK -> OK e Voila, hai terminato e puoi utilizzare le classi di AndEngine nel tuo progetto